PDA

View Full Version : سوال: تبدیل فایل تکست از utf-8 به ansi



ghazale_it
یک شنبه 26 مرداد 1393, 21:46 عصر
سلام
من یه خروجی فایل تکست از یه فرم دارم که با کد php اونو تولید کردم و چون اطلاعات فارسی رو ذخیره میکنم به طور پیش فرض با کدینگ utf-8 ذخیره میشه ولی من چون این فایل تکست رو توی یک نرم افزار GIS میخوام استفاده کنم و اون نرم افزار هم فقط کدینگ ansi رو قبول میکنه من یه کد php میخوام که این فایل تکستم رو به ansi تبدیل کنه البته حروف فارسی رو هم بخونه و تبدیل به علامت سوالشون نکنه.
لطفا هر نوع راه حلی به ذهنتون می رسه بگین که خیلی برام مهمه:گریه::گریه:
مرسی

Unique
دوشنبه 27 مرداد 1393, 12:37 عصر
کار سختی نیست ! اما اینو بدونین که ansi قابلیت تبدیل همه کاراکتر ها را نداره ها !

نمیدونم میخواین windows-1252 باشه یا windows-1256 ! اما معمولا باید windows-1256 باشه تا فارسی را پشتیبانی کنه ! حالا شما هم windows-1252 را چک کنین و هم windows-1256 :


$output = iconv("UTF-8", "Windows-1256", $input);